Hot dog spill shuts down highway in Pennsylvania

A truck carrying hot dogs crashed on Interstate 83 in Pennsylvania Friday morning, spilling its load across the road and briefly shutting down traffic in both directions.

The crash, caused by a mechanical issue, involved a passenger vehicle and left four people with non-life-threatening injuries.

Emergency crews used a front-end loader to clean up the scattered hot dogs, which were deemed unsalvageable, ABC News has reported.

Despite the mess, responders found humor in the unusual situation, with one official joking about the surprising slipperiness of hot dogs.
